Output ec3d4bcffbb738533be56062c5856024193cecb440d88c160eac599abb56f50b:3

value
1699751
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b1a62dbc0e1932cbe231d8158b9451ce7dea2f4 OP_EQUALVERIFY OP_CHECKSIG
address
16PWUfLMeUvbNLcb23eEp6CdrbZxdb4BdD
transaction
ec3d4bcffbb738533be56062c5856024193cecb440d88c160eac599abb56f50b
spent
true